Lets compare vitamin content per 5 ounces of Arrowroot flour vs Oil Roasted Sunflower Seeds:
- 5 oz of Oil Roasted Sunflower Seed Kernels contain 320 times more Vitamin B1, more Vitamin B2, more Vitamin B3, 53.4 times more Vitamin B5, 158.4 times more Vitamin B6 and 33.4 times more Vitamin B9 than Arrowroot flour.
- 5 ounces of Arrowroot flour have insufficient amounts of Vitamin B1, Vitamin B2, Vitamin B3, Vitamin B6 and Vitamin B9
- Both Arrowroot flour as well as Oil Roasted Sunflower Seed Kernels have insufficient amounts of Vitamin A, Vitamin B12, Vitamin C and Vitamin D in five ounces.
Comparing minerals per 5 ounces for Arrowroot flour vs Oil Roasted Sunflower Seeds:
- 5 oz of Oil Roasted Sunflower Seed Kernels contain 2.2 times more Calcium, 45.1 times more Copper, 13 times more Iron, 42.3 times more Magnesium, 4.4 times more Manganese, 227.8 times more Phosphorus, 43.9 times more Potassium and 74.4 times more Zinc than Arrowroot flour.
- 5 ounces of Arrowroot flour lack sufficient amounts of Magnesium, Phosphorus, Potassium and Zinc
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 5 ounces:
- 5 ounces of Arrowroot flour have 3.9 times more Carbohydrate than Oil Roasted Sunflower Seeds.
- While 5 oz of Oil Roasted Sunflower Seed Kernels contain 1.7 times more Energy, 513 times more Fat, 372 times more Saturated Fat, 9 times more Omega 3, 950.2 times more Omega 6, 3.1 times more Fiber and 66.9 times more Protein than Arrowroot flour.
- 5 ounces of Arrowroot flour provide inadequate amounts of Omega 3, Omega 6 and Protein
